Residential yard mowing services involve the regular maintenance of a home's lawn to keep it neat, healthy, and visually appealing. These services typically include trimming grass to an even height, edging along sidewalks and flower beds, and removing grass clippings after mowing. Many service providers also offer additional tasks such as blowing away debris from driveways and walkways to ensure the yard looks tidy. This type of service is essential for homeowners who want to maintain a well-kept outdoor space without dedicating personal time to mowing and trimming.
These services help address common yard problems like overgrown grass, uneven patches, and weed encroachment. Overgrown lawns can become unsightly and attract pests, while uneven grass can create tripping hazards or make the yard look unkempt. Regular mowing by experienced contractors can prevent these issues, promoting a healthier lawn and a more attractive property. Additionally, consistent yard maintenance can improve curb appeal, which is especially beneficial when preparing for events, sales, or simply enjoying a pleasant outdoor environment.

The overview below groups typical Residential Yard Mowing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Portland, OR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Yard Mowing - Most routine mowing services for small to medium-sized lawns typically range from $25-$50 per visit. Many local contractors perform regular maintenance within this range, with fewer projects reaching higher prices for larger or more complex lawns.
Seasonal Lawn Care - Comprehensive seasonal packages, including trimming, edging, and fertilization, generally cost between $200-$600 for many residential properties. Larger yards or added services can increase the price, but most projects fall within this middle tier.
Large or Irregular Properties - Properties with extensive acreage or irregular terrain can cost $600-$1,200 or more per visit. These projects are less common and often involve additional equipment or labor, which can push costs higher.
Full Yard Renovation or Overhaul - Complete overhaul projects, such as regrading, planting, or installing new lawn systems, can range from $2,000 to $5,000+ depending on scope. These larger projects are less frequent but handled by experienced local contractors for more complex need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ing residential yard mowing services, it’s important to consider the experience of local contractors with similar projects. Homeowners should look for providers who have a track record of maintaining yards comparable in size and style to their own. This can help ensure that the service provider understands the specific demands of the property, whether it involves managing different grass types, navigating landscaped areas, or handling unique terrain features. A contractor’s familiarity with local yard conditions can contribute to a more efficient and thorough mowing process, helping to achieve a well-maintained appearance.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should seek out contractors who can articulate what services are included, how often mowing will occur, and what standards of care will be maintained. Having these details documented hel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the scope of work. It’s also beneficial to inquire about the contractor’s approach to lawn health and maintenance practices, which can impact the overall appearance and longevity of the yard.
Reputable references and effective communication are key indicators of a reliable service provider.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references or examples of previous work to verify a contractor’s reputation for quality and professionalism. Additionally, good communication-whether through prompt responses, clarity in answering questions, or ease of contact-can make the process smoother and more predictable.
